About Beasley Lake
Beasley Lake provides a spacious natural setting in Lake County, Oregon, covering 246 acres of mostly shallow water. Its notably flat depth profile means the lake stays very shallow, creating a calm and open environment that feels expansive and quiet. This broad, shallow waterbody invites visitors to enjoy wide views and a peaceful atmosphere away from crowded towns or developed areas. With no nearby towns or state parks, Beasley Lake stands as a serene destination for those seeking solitude in Oregon's natural landscape. The lake's shallow nature influences its character, making it more of a broad wetland or marsh-like expanse than a deep fishing hole.
